27. Orange-Blooded Leadership: Four Decades of Culture at Home Depot w/ Crystal Hanlon (Part 1)

In this episode, David and Crystal Hanlon go behind the scenes at The Home Depot, the world’s largest home improvement retailer. Crystal is the company’s Culture Officer, who began her journey in 1985 as a part-time cashier at a Houston branch. Over the decades, she steadily rose through the ranks, earning a spot on Fortune Magazine’s list of “Most Powerful Women” multiple times in the process, and proving herself a key witness to Home Depot’s growth and culture-building.
